Managing WAN Bandwidth for Upstream Traffic
Use the Bandwidth page to specify the maximum bandwidth for upstream traffic
allowed on each WAN interface.
STEP 1 Click Networking > QoS > WAN QoS > Bandwidth.
STEP 2 Enter the amount of maximum bandwidth for upstream traffic allowed on each
WAN interface. The default value is 6000 Kbps, which indicates that there is no
limit for upstream traffic.
STEP 3 Click Save to apply your settings.
